Output e3780d79ce0834296ee87bc3afa689e58ba2eef870ece751a86747da30c295f5:0

value
17617246
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e42379a6be15a19607099ad00997e4a47eddf300 OP_EQUALVERIFY OP_CHECKSIG
address
1MoHZbeviatQQhwz9heqsDTFh9somnz2jL
transaction
e3780d79ce0834296ee87bc3afa689e58ba2eef870ece751a86747da30c295f5
spent
true